Job Description
The Operations Team Lead is responsible for directly managing virtual assistants (VAs) and supporting their performance, development, and compliance with company policies. Reporting to the Operations Manager, this role emphasizes leadership, performance management, and operational excellence, ensuring seamless transitions and consistent VA success throughout the employee lifecycle.
Core Responsibilities:
Leadership and Management
- Directly manage and support virtual assistants (VAs), ensuring they adhere to company policies, meet performance expectations, and receive continuous developmental coaching.
- Conduct regular one-on-one meetings with VAs to monitor individual performance, provide feedback, and address any performance-related challenges.
- Administer company policies and support VAs through operational procedures, training, and guidance.
Employee Relations and Conflict Resolution
- Address performance concerns and provide resolution strategies for workplace issues, including investigations and escalations.
- Collaborate with HR and Operations Management to resolve escalated employee relations concerns and performance issues, while ensuring fair and consistent application of policies.
Operational Excellence and Strategy Implementation
- Support onboarding and offboarding processes to ensure smooth transitions for VAs.
- Collaborate with U.S. counterparts and internal teams to align operational strategies, enhance efficiency, and achieve business objectives.
- Monitor operational reports (e.g., attendance, performance metrics) to ensure VA compliance and contribute to organizational goals.
Employee Engagement and Capability Building
- Lead engagement initiatives to foster a positive working environment and reduce turnover.
- Focus on building VA capabilities to meet high standards of service and continuously improve performance.

Hardware Requirements
- At least a 720p HD Webcam.
- A noise-canceling headset.
- At least a 25mbps primary internet connection.
- A backup laptop, backup internet connection device, and backup power supply in case of power outage and emergencies.
- Minimum recommendation for your main computer: Intel Core i5 or equivalent with 8 GB RAM or higher
- Minimum recommended for your backup computer: Intel Core i3, 4 GB RAM
